A heavy, rounded sans with a consistent forward slant and a soft, inflated silhouette. Strokes are monolinear and generously thick, with fully rounded terminals and corners that create a smooth, cushiony texture. Counters are relatively tight and compact, while letterforms keep open apertures where needed for clarity, producing an even, rhythmic color in text. The proportions feel slightly condensed in places with subtly varied widths, and the numerals follow the same bold, rounded logic for a cohesive set.
Well-suited for branding systems that want an inviting, youthful voice—such as food and beverage packaging, retail signage, posters, and social graphics. It performs best in headlines, logos, and short callouts where its bold, rounded forms can stay crisp and legible at larger sizes.
The overall tone is upbeat and approachable, with a lively, informal bounce that reads as friendly rather than technical. Its rounded massing and italic motion evoke a retro display feel—suggesting fun, warmth, and a hand-lettered ease without becoming messy.
The design appears aimed at delivering maximum friendliness and impact through bold, rounded construction and an energetic italic stance. It prioritizes a smooth, approachable display texture that feels contemporary while nodding to retro sign and packaging lettering.
The slant and rounded joins help maintain flow in longer lines, while the thick strokes and tight counters push it toward headline and short-copy use. Distinctive shapes like the curvy 'S', the looped 'g', and the soft, bulbous numerals reinforce a mascot-like, cheerful personality.
